- 博客(53)
- 收藏
- 关注
原创 <association>与<collection>一起使用时产生的问题
mybatis 中 association与collection一起使用时产生的问题
2022-08-30 16:37:08
834
1
原创 结果集分页
package com.beamwin.rule.utils;import java.util.List;public class PageUtil { /** * 开始分页 * @param list * @param pageNum 页码 * @param pageSize 每页多少条数据 * @return */ public static List startPage(List list, Integer page.
2021-12-10 20:02:35
277
原创 echarts 实现类似心电图效果,随时间后移
// -----温湿度 initCharts_wenshidu (echartsId) { let that = this // this.clearTiming_huozai_err() // 将定时器清除掉!! var i = 0 var j = 0 function randomData1 () { // 温度 now = new Date(+now + 1000) // 间隔时间要和下面的定时间隔对应 .
2021-10-18 15:20:50
2204
原创 vue 屏幕自适应 + 页面布局
代码:<template> <el-container style="height: 100%; background-color: #DBDBDB"> <el-header style="padding: 2px"> <nav-header></nav-header> </el-header> <el-container style="padding-top: 10px"> .
2021-09-26 17:35:13
712
原创 js 获取url 并截取携带的参数
toReturn(){var url = location.search; //获取当前url// 将url 中的携带参数提取出来;用来返回时添加var theRequest = new Object();if ( url.indexOf( “?” ) != -1 ) {var str = url.substr( 1 ); //substr()方法返回从参数值开始到结束的字符串;var strs = str.split( “&” );for ( var i = 0; i < st
2021-09-26 17:07:36
321
翻译 MQTT ----mosquitto
ServerMQTT:package com.tunneldatamqtt.tunneldatamqtt.MQTTServer;import org.eclipse.paho.client.mqttv3.*;import org.eclipse.paho.client.mqttv3.persist.MemoryPersistence;/** * * Title:Server Description: 服务器向多个客户端推送主题,即不同客户端可向服务器订阅相同主题 * */public
2021-09-17 19:34:17
308
原创 vue 拦截器配置 (不同服务器地址)
vue 拦截器配置 (不同服务器地址)import axios from 'axios'import CALL from '@/api/modules/errCall'import SENDMSG from '@/api/modules/sendMessage'// axios.defaults.timeout = 60000// axios.defaults.baseURL = 'http://localhost:8888' // 请求后台报警地址// axios.defaults.bas
2021-08-24 18:59:26
343
原创 干净的table表格 vue element
<template> <el-dialog center :visible.sync="visible" customClass="dl" :show-close="false" :close-on-click-modal="false" :close-on-press-escape="true" width="84%">.
2021-06-05 11:02:26
212
原创 vue list[对象] 排序
排序方法 :sortBykey (ary, key) { return ary.sort(function (a, b) { let x = a[key] let y = b[key] return ((x < y) ? -1 : (x > y) ? 1 : 0) }) }将数组 进行排序前的处理: // 将增加 和 删除 进行排序处理 that.sTableData.forEach(s
2021-04-26 09:52:59
3068
原创 vue 实现双屏拖拽效果
双屏 效果:步骤 1:将这个组件代码 拿过去使用 :(掘金复制的 https://juejin.cn/post/6941785036173606926#heading-14)创建公共组件<template> <div ref="splitPane" class="split-pane" :class="direction" :style="{ flexDirection: direction }"> <div class="pane pane-one" :st
2021-04-22 17:59:21
1899
原创 数据库中字段 id 以,分割,关联查询出子表内容,并以,分割展示
主表 major_require 中的字段 mfdual,存的是 子表 m_dual 的 id,但是 所存储的 id 是以 “,”分割的多个id。**实现需求:**关联查询出 两张表的内容,并且关联的子表字段内容 也以 “,” 分割形式展示。实现结果:实现 sql 语句:SELECT m.id, m.name,m.code,m.mfdual as yiliuxuekeCode,GROUP_CONCAT(md.major) as yiliuxuekeNameFROM major_require m
2021-03-18 15:48:41
458
原创 idea 项目配置springBoot启动
一:配置springBoot 启动类启动项目–spring.profiles.active=dev–spring.profiles.active=dev 中的 dev 制定的是 :配置文件中的 dev 文件,如果是 --spring.profiles.active=prod 则指定的就是 prod 的配置文件------------------------------------------------------------------------------一开始配置好后,启动总是走
2021-03-17 16:09:12
6018
转载 vue 实现 pc 端 和 手机端 根据不同的 url 访问不同的登录页面
if ((navigator.userAgent.match(/(phone|pad|pod|iPhone|iPod|ios|iPad|Android|Mobile|BlackBerry|IEMobile|MQQBrowser|JUC|Fennec|wOSBrowser|BrowserNG|WebOS|Symbian|Windows Phone)/i))) {window.location.href = “http://m.baidu.com/”; //手机} else {window.locatio
2021-03-15 10:37:25
938
原创 vue 实现Excel 导入 导出 功能
---------------------导入:button<el-upload action="/" :http-request="importExcelInChild" list-type="text" :show-file-list="false"> <el-button size="small" type="primary">导入</el-button> </el-upload>js:import XLS
2021-03-05 18:46:14
410
原创 在不影响jdk1.6 环境下,启动jdk1.8项目(jdk1.8不手动配置环境)
此时的服务器上 有一个 使用jdk1.6的项目(1.6的环境变量在系统中已经配置了),我在不影响这个项目的前提下跑一个使用jdk1.8 的项目。这个jdk1.8 的环境变量就不能进行手动配置了。目前的环境情况如图: jdk1.6 系统中配置了,此时的jdk1.8无处安放jdk1.8要在tomcat配置文件中进行配置:1:在tomcat bin目录下 新建一个 启动 文件(代替startup.bat)2: 将这段内容复制到文件中:e:cd E:\2020hy_qggwy_object\to
2020-12-10 14:05:36
1303
原创 tomcat 设置日志输出
1 :打开 tomcat bin 目录下 的startup.bat 文件进行修改 红框处,>>后面指定的目录(绝对路径下) 就是自定义输出的日志文件地址。gwy.log文件 指定后 在此目录下会自动生成。2 : 此时 在指定的文件目录下多出一个 gwy.log文件。这个就是全部的日志...
2020-12-10 13:54:23
3941
原创 ddos
import java.io.BufferedInputStream;import java.io.IOException;import java.net.MalformedURLException;import java.net.URL;import java.net.URLConnection;import java.util.concurrent.ExecutorService;import java.util.concurrent.Executors;class DDos {publ
2020-11-16 15:55:01
68
原创 windows系统web项目tomcat部署 多个项目部署多个端口号和多个项目部署多个域名
总共总结 3 种部署方式:1:一个项目部署一个端口号 (最简单的)2:一个项目部署多个端口号 (相同的IP 不同的端口号访问)3:一个项目部署多个域名(不同的域名对应相同的端口号)部署步骤:1:安装jdk 配置环境变量2:安装数据库3:安装 tomcat (解决一些闪退问题也配置了环境变量)**方式一:**一个项目部署一个端口号 (最简单的)主要更改一下tomcat 中的配置文件 我的配置方式是在配置文件 server 中指定的项目路径,而不是直接放在webapps目 录部署的。 !
2020-11-05 19:11:42
807
原创 springBoot 保存 ,传map<String,Object> ,后台 json 转实体类
/*** 保存*/@ResponseBody@PostMapping("/save")public R save(@RequestBody Map<String,Object> map){Object demandAnalysis = map.get(“demandAnalysis”);DemandAnalysisDO demandAnalysisDo = JSON.parseObject(JSON.toJSONString(demandAnalysis), DemandAnaly
2020-09-10 11:22:57
2591
原创 webStorm关联 svn
在 本地直接 下载项目 ,再使用webStorm打开运行时,svn时没有关联的此时 更改一个文件即可:第一步:第二步:第三部:(开始是空的,加上 svn 即可)完成:
2020-08-13 16:33:14
1082
原创 vue element-ui动态的合并某一列单元格
//这个方法 重要 ,这个方法是将数组中的对象 按照分类进行合并单元格的方法(直接复制使用(引用的别人的 没仔细研究)) mergeComon(id, rowIndex) { // 合并单元格 var idName = this.articlesData[rowIndex][id] if (rowIndex > 0) { // eslint-disable-next-line eqeqeq if (this.articlesData[rowIn
2020-08-12 13:30:43
1062
1
原创 java 计算占比 百分比
//2、 计算占比 int num = Integer.parseInt(uintCardre.getUintPersonSum()); int allNum = Integer.parseInt(uintCardre.getUintAllPersonSum()); // 创建一个数值格式化对象 NumberFormat numberFormat = NumberFormat.getInstance(); // 设置精确到小数点后2位 numberFormat.setMa
2020-08-11 19:06:30
4104
原创 将List 转为Map 并按照对象中的指定属性进行 分组 和 去重
这是 公共方法 (摘抄)传值:List list (需要转化的数据) 和 map(这个map是空的 用来接收转化的map)返回值:转化好的map public static Map<String, List<UintCardreAlertVO>> fenZu(List<UintCardreAlertVO> list, Map<String, List<UintCardreAlertVO>> map) {//map是用来接收分好的组的 if
2020-08-11 19:02:17
2624
1
原创 静态方法中调用spring注入的方法 + 定时器实现
这次在使用定时任务的时候,总是被拦截器拦截 (要么改拦截器配置,最好不要动的东西),要么就改自己的方法 :将方法改为静态方法 绕过拦截器。此时面临 静态方法中使用注入的问题/** * 人员基本信息 * @author lhf */@RequestMapping("/datacollect/rmbInfo")@Controller@Component //(把普通pojo实例化到spring容器中,相当于配置文件中的)泛指各种组件,就是说当我们的类不属于各种归类的时候(不属于@Cont
2020-07-30 18:42:41
301
原创 Mysql 利用 当前时间 和 出生日期 查询年龄sql语句
SELECT A0101,A0104,A0107,TIMESTAMPDIFF(YEAR,a01.A0107,CURDATE())AS 'age' FROM a01WHERE TIMESTAMPDIFF(YEAR,a01.A0107,CURDATE())>'38'A0101,A0104,A0107 字段a01 表名a01.A0107 出生日期字段
2020-07-29 19:01:25
4517
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人